Overview
The BA (Hons)
in Photography (Top-Up) is aimed at students wanting to develop their studies in
line with their own photography and career expectations. Through extensive
creative research, students will establish their own design practice and in
response produce two dimensional, three dimensional and digital photography
outcomes alongside related reflective and critical writing. Students will evolve
through practice, personal design direction, context, research methods and
processes and will develop and produce individual photography outcomes with the
opportunity for interdisciplinary practice.

Progression
Upon
completion of this BA (Hons) degree, students may wish to progress to the MA in
Creative Practice or pursue a career in any of the following areas: photographic
technician, studio lighting technician, post production assistant, self-employed
photographer, Teacher/Lecturer, social media content provider and Instagram
influencer.
